Who Should Use Luminar Neo?
Luminar Neo caters to a diverse range of photographers:
Hobbyists seeking professional results without a steep learning curve.
Portrait photographers needing efficient skin retouching and face enhancement.
Landscape photographers focused on sky replacement and lighting adjustments.
Travel photographers looking for quick batch editing with creative presets.
Photographers seeking a cost-effective alternative to Adobe’s subscription model.
Those restoring old or damaged family photos.
However, Luminar Neo might not be ideal for photographers requiring advanced compositing, vector work, or professional-grade color grading. For those tasks, Photoshop remains the industry standard.
Core Features of Luminar Neo
1. AI-Powered Editing Tools
The AI toolset is central to Luminar Neo’s appeal. These tools automate complex tasks, saving time and effort. Luminar Neo’s AI tools set it apart as a true AI photo editor.
Key AI features include:
SkyAI: Automatically replaces skies with realistic composites.
FaceAI and SkinAI: Offer portrait retouching with face detection, skin smoothing, and feature enhancement.
Relight AI: Adjusts lighting across different depth planes, allowing for post-capture light source manipulation.
Generative AI tools like GenErase, GenExpand, and GenSwap enable object removal, image expansion, and element replacement. These tools are included for one year with all plans, requiring renewal afterward.
The Fall 2025 update introduced Photo Restoration for repairing damaged photos, Light Depth for landscape relighting, and the AI Assistant for edit suggestions.
2. User Interface and Ease of Use
Luminar Neo’s user-friendly interface is a consistent highlight in user reviews. Its clean, organized design makes it approachable for beginners, unlike the complexity of Adobe Lightroom. It’s a great Skylum Luminar alternative for those seeking simplicity.
Sliders are responsive, and adjustments are displayed in real-time. Tools are clearly labeled and grouped. Users familiar with Lightroom or Photoshop often find Luminar Neo intuitive from the start.
For advanced users, Luminar Neo supports layer-based editing with opacity controls and blending modes. It also offers brush, gradient, and AI-powered masking tools. AI masking identifies subjects like people, architecture, and sky, though accuracy can vary.
